MENOPAUSE symptoms can last for a long period of time, and can vary in severity, with several sometimes impacting day to day life. If you're experiencing symptoms of the menopause before 45 years of age, or the signs are troubling you, you should consider speaking to your GP.

is caused by a change in the balance of the body's sex hormones, which occurs as you get older. Though it is a natural part of growing older, that usually happens between 45 and 55 years of age, some signs can be troublesome.
